### 2. Node & yarn version
|
||||
### 2. Node version
|
||||
|
||||
Make sure you are running Node 14 and classic yarn (v.1). It's easiest to switch Node versions using `nvm`, here's how to install NVM: https://github.com/nvm-sh/nvm#installing-and-updating. After installing nvm close the terminal and open it again to be able to use nvm.
|
||||
Once you have nvm running you can install node 14:
|
||||
|
||||
nvm install v14.19.3
|
||||
|
||||
#### On Apple Silicon M1
|
||||
|
||||
NodeJS 14 does not compile on the M1 architecture, so it has to be installed through Rosetta: https://devzilla.io/using-nodejs-14-with-mac-silicon-m1 .
|
||||
To activate Rosetta and switch to intel emulation run:
|
||||
|
||||
arch -x86_64 zsh
|
||||
|
||||
Run
|
||||
|
||||
arch
|
||||
|
||||
again to verify that it returns "i386".
|
||||
Now install node 14:
|
||||
|
||||
nvm install v14.19.3
|
||||
|
||||
### 3. Yarn version
|
||||
|
||||
use npm to install yarn:
|
||||
|
||||
npm install --global yarn

### Troubleshooting
|
||||
|
||||
#### [MacOS M1] Flipper problems
|
||||
|
||||
If a bug in the currently used Flipper version prevents building the project, comment out the respective line in the podfile, like so:
|
||||
|
||||
#use_flipper!()
|
||||
|
||||
Run
|
||||
|
||||
pod install
|
||||
|
||||
from the ios directory again to reload the dependencies.
|
||||
|
||||
#### [MacOS] Java problems
|
||||
|
||||
Make sure that you have Java 1.8 by running `java -version`.
